🎬 Title: The Banshees of Inisherin

Things were perfectly fine yesterday.

Story: When one of two lifelong friends abruptly calls it quits, both their lives spiral into turmoil, leading to unexpected consequences.

Rating: 7.459 (3222 votes)

📅 Release Date: October 20, 2022

⏱️ Runtime: 1 hour 54 minutes

🎭 Genres: Drama, Comedy

🎬 Director: Martin McDonagh

✍️ Writer: Martin McDonagh

🌍 Countries: United Kingdom, United States

🏢 Production Companies: Searchlight Pictures, Blueprint Pictures, Film4 Productions, TSG Entertainment

💼 Production:
💰 Budget: $20 Million   |   📈 Revenue: $49.3 Million

The Banshees of Inisherin movie backdrop


👥 Cast: Colin Farrell (Pádraic Súilleabháin), Brendan Gleeson (Colm Doherty), Kerry Condon (Siobhán Súilleabháin), Barry Keoghan (Dominic Kearney), Gary Lydon (Peadar Kearney), Pat Shortt (Jonjo Devine), Sheila Flitton (Mrs. McCormick), Bríd Ní Neachtain (Mrs. O’Riordan), Jon Kenny (Gerry), Aaron Monaghan (Declan)
